Do cats feel abandoned when you go on vacation?

Author

James Craig

Published Jan 20, 2026

It's actually pretty common for cats to act strangely or aggressively after their humans return from vacation. They're sensitive to change and you being gone has not only disrupted their routine but also their bond with you.

Do cats get depressed when you go on vacation?

Vacations are meant to be fun for people, but due to the change in routine, they can, unfortunately, be a cause of stress for cats and result in behavior problems and separation anxiety.

Do cats forget their owners in 3 days?

Since cats have great memory, they do not forget their owners within three days. They have an associative and selective memory, which ensures they recall vital facets of their lives like where to find food and shelter in order to survive and succeed.

How long can cats be left alone before getting lonely?

When it comes to longer absences, the cat lovers and experts behind Animalpath.org say that healthy, adult cats shouldn't be left alone for more than 24 to 48 hours.

Do cats miss other cats when separated?

When a cat loses a companion, whether animal or human, she most certainly grieves and reacts to the changes in her life. Cats alter their behavior when they mourn much like people do: They may become depressed and listless. They may have a decreased appetite and decline to play.

Do cats feel lonely at night?

Some cats do get lonely at night because, while they are likely active and ready to run around, their owners are settling down to sleep. Cats may also feel isolated if they are not allowed to access their owner's bedrooms at night, meaning they have to stay by themselves until the morning.

Is it OK to leave cats alone for 3 days?

No matter how independent your cat is, we do not recommend leaving your cat alone without daily visits from a friend or a professional cat-sitter for more than two or three days. Is it OK to leave cat alone for 2 days?

Many cats will be fine on their own for up to two days. However, you need to ensure they have access to fresh food and water at all times. For a one-day trip, filling up their food and water before you leave should be sufficient. But for anything longer, you'll probably want an automatic feeder and waterer.

What happens when a cat is abandoned?

Abandoned cats will often be social, may be hungry (they don't know how to fend for themselves), and hang around the place where they were abandoned waiting for their family to return. Can you feel a microchip in a cat?

It is common practice to insert the chip, which is non-toxic and about the size of a grain of rice, between your cat's shoulder blades. It will not cause your cat discomfort or allergic reactions. Because the chip is skin deep you may be able to feel it occasionally, depending on the size and weight of your cat.

Do cats get jealous?

Just like some people, cats can become jealous when they feel they're being excluded or their environment has changed drastically or suddenly. The jealousy may be triggered by any number of events: Cats may show signs of jealousy when you pay more attention to an object, person, or another animal.
